REFRESHING FRUIT SALAD

I keep cans of fruit in the refrigerator so they'll be cold whenever we want to be refreshed with this salad. My husband loves it. With a touch of mustard added, the dressing is also good over a green salad. -Annette Hemsath, Sutherlin, Oregon

Categories     Lunch

Time 15m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 can (11 ounces) mandarin oranges, drained
1 can (8 ounces) pineapple chunks, drained
1 medium ripe banana, sliced
1/2 cup halved seedless grapes
3 tablespoons mayonnaise
3 tablespoons sour cream
1 tablespoon honey
1/4 cup chopped walnuts
1/4 cup sweetened shredded coconut, optional

Steps:

  • In a serving bowl, combine the fruit. In another bowl, combine the mayonnaise, sour cream and honey. Pour over fruit and toss to coat. Cover and refrigerate., Just before serving, stir in walnuts and coconut if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 541 calories, Fat 30g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 23mg cholesterol, Sodium 140mg sodium, Carbohydrate 68g carbohydrate (61g sugars, Fiber 4g fiber), Protein 6g protein.
